Good Points

Good to drive, Audi build quality, strong V6 engine


Bad Points

Boot size, Non adjustible steering wheel


General Comments

I have owned several Audis to date and have owned several models of the Audi B3-4 Coupe. The V6 version is no flying machine, however, the V6 2.6 is a strong engine giving smooth effortles performance. The car is very heavy meaning that it needs the V6 power plant to make it feel anywhere near the car it was designed to be, any smaller 4 cylinder engined versions should be avoided, including the 16V. The car really comes into its own when cruising, it is quiet and comfortable and does have decent pick-up once in motion. The time to 60 is slow compared to todays offerings but performance 60-100 is very respectable making high speed overtaking a pleasure. If its a true sports car you want then the Audi Coupe should be avoided, however if its a grand tourer that is comfortable, now, cheep to own, and solid build quality you want then this could be the car for you.
